1. Start with the Basics: Shapes and Lines
The foundation of any great sketch lies in its simplicity. Begin with basic shapes like circles, squares, and triangles. These form the backbone of everything from smiling suns to happy clouds. For instance, a circle becomes a friendly face when you add two dots for eyes and a curve for a mouth. It’s all about taking simple elements and transforming them into something magical. 🌞🌈
2. Characters and Creatures: Bringing Your Sketches to Life
Preschoolers adore characters and creatures. Think of drawing a cute animal, like a puppy or a bunny, which can easily become the star of a t-shirt design. Use large, rounded shapes to make the character appear friendly and approachable. Adding a few details like spots or stripes can also make your character stand out. Remember, less is often more when it comes to capturing the attention of young minds. 🐾🎨

4. Colors and Details: Finishing Touches
Once your sketch is complete, it’s time to bring it to life with colors and details. Choose bright, cheerful hues that appeal to young eyes. Adding small details like polka dots or stars can enhance the overall charm of your design. Remember, the goal is to create something that not only looks good but also makes the wearer feel special and joyful. 🎨🌟
